Costco Wholesale (COST -1.13%) stands alone among major national retailers in the fact that it issues monthly sales updates in between its comprehensive quarterly announcements. This report doesn't tell investors anything about how well the company did in generating profits. It also contains no data on customer traffic trends or on key engagement metrics such as membership renewals.But the report is still worth watching for its timely look at sales trends.
